Abstract
The forming limit diagram (FLD) of a 98 mu m-thick ferritic stainless steel sheet sample was determined using a modified Marciniak test and the conventional Nakazima test (ASTM E2218-2). Wrinkling and undesired fracture were not observed in the modified Marciniak test. However, for some strain paths, wrinkling of the sheet specimens and undesired fracture at the upper die radius and the draw bead locations occurred in the Nakazima test. In spite of the problems observed with the Nakazima test, similar FLDs were obtained with the two methods.
